Hi! I have a nicely working 10.5.8 (iPC 10.5.6 updated with iDeneb kits) on HPXW4400 workstation (C2D, ICH7 board, 8 GB RAM, ATI X1950 Pro 256).

 

It seems generally stable, but there are nasty kernel panics on working with large files (say, unpacking an ISO):

 

it goes like this:

IMG_0120.JPG

 

I've tried various kernels, -legacy switch, but to no avail.

 

The "BSD process name corresponding to current thread" is usually: update, mds, The Unarchiver... - all seem drive-related.

 

What could be wrong? Thanks!
